Koppert launches Stingray 25 in France: a booster of crop growth
Added on 04 March 2025

Field trials conducted in maize, soybean, wheat, and sunflower have demonstrated outstanding results with the application of Koppert's bio fungicide Triario and Stingray 25. These trials showed a significant boost in plant health and yield, making Stingray 25 a valuable addition to modern crop management strategies.
Remarkable yield increases
“The launch of Stingray 25 represents a significant advancement in sustainable crop production, delivering tangible benefits to growers“, said Felipe Capobianco, Market Development Manager at Koppert. “Recent field trials in France have demonstrated remarkable yield increases when Stingray 25 is integrated with our existing solutions like Triario. In France, growers saw yield increases of up to 1.01 tons per hectare in maize, with a return on investment of 3,60 euro on every euro invested. Such results underscore our commitment to delivering innovative solutions that drive both productivity and profitability for growers worldwide."
Unique seaweed extraction process
What sets Stingray 25 apart is its unique seaweed extraction process, which preserves bioactive compounds, such as acids, fucoids and mannitols, that help plants combat abiotic stress. These compounds, developed through the seaweed’s adaptation to extreme conditions, ensure better root structure, improved water and nutrient uptake, and uniform growth for higher yields.
Introduction to the French market
“We’re proud to introduce Stingray 25 to the French market,” said Damien Facci, Agri Commercial Director at Koppert France. “The combination of advanced extraction techniques and proven field performance makes this product a reliable solution for growers aiming to maximize their crop potential. The plants can leverage on the available bioactive compounds to establish successfully during one of the most sensitive stages of their development: post-sowing and early vegetative stages. At this stage the newly forming root systems are exceptionally sensitive to abiotic stress like drought and high salinity. By overcoming these challenges, the plants are guided toward healthy development, ultimately contributing to improved yields.
Application
Stingray 25 can be applied through in-furrow application at sowing or foliar spraying, making it versatile across various stages of crop development.
